Gigan



Gigan is an alien cyborg that hails from Space Hunter Nebula M. Equipped with a buzzsaw in his chest, he rips through his opponents. This violent enemy of Godzilla can teleport and is capable of flying at speeds up to Mach 3. Gigan can also fire an atomic ray beam from his eye.

Clover

This mysterious monster was awoken by a satellite that fell from space. This monster cannot be destroyed by ordinary weapons. Clover has the ability to send small deadly parasites against the opponent. This monster was so powerful, the government decided to send a bomb that would destroy all of New York. But....Clover was able to survive that!

I don't know much about Gigan, but Clover was able to take a ridiculous amount of firepower from the United States military, including carpet bombs and possibly a full-blown nuke.

P.S. I followed the Cloverfield viral campaign since day one. The monster was awoken long before the satellite had fallen to earth. The satellite served as nothing more than a confirmation to the fans that everything from the viral campaign was in canon with the movie.
